ACCIDENTAL RELEASE MEASURES
Methods and material for containment and cleaning up: Absorb the spillage using sand or inert
absorbent and move it to a safe place. Do not absorb in sawdust or other combustibile absorbents.
For any concern related to disposal consult section 13.
7 –
HANDLING AND STORAGE
Manipulation: Comply with the current legislation concerning the prevention of industrial risks. Keep
containers hermetically sealed. Control spills and residues, destroying them with safe methods (section
6). Avoid leakages from the container. Maintain order and cleanliness where dangerous products are
used.
Storage: Avoid sources of heat, radiation, static electricity and contact with food.
Tª mínimum: 5 ºC
Tª maximale: 25 ° C

EXPOSURE CONTROLS/PERSONAL PROTECTION
Control parameters:
Substances whose occupational exposure limits have to be monitored in the work environment.
There are no environmental limits for the substances contained in the product.
As a preventative measure it is recommended to use basic Personal Protection Equipment, with
the corresponding <<CE marking>> in accordance with Directive 89/686/EC. For more information
on Personal Protection Equipment (storage, use, cleaning, maintenance, class of protection,…)
consult the information leaflet provided by the manufacturer. For more information see subsection
7.1. All information contained herein is a recommendation which needs some specification from the
labour risk prevention services as it is not known whether the company has additional measures at
its disposal.
Respiratory protection: The use of protection equipment will be necessary if a mist forms
or if the professional exposure limits are exceeded.
Bodily protection: Non-applicable
Ocular and facial protection: Non-applicable
